Output 155f3a09fb9e1d5b22439ce8e1d00d89ee8490305da8bb087bdfd5b59dfc4e32:1

value
934956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56bab5151873d0ea25bfa659cfd84c32e59923d6 OP_EQUAL
address
39bbhhHtWq57nVFiLnEX7EAJsG6PDaywfg
transaction
155f3a09fb9e1d5b22439ce8e1d00d89ee8490305da8bb087bdfd5b59dfc4e32
confirmations
344416
spent
true